Overview

Texas A&M Technology Services provides email security services for all email sent to or from @tamu.edu or any other university domain. These services include virus scanning, spam filtering, and routing through secure mail relays.

Getting Started

Mail clients like Outlook, Outlook Web App (OWA), Gmail, and Outlook for iOS/Android will automatically detect configuration settings.

Devices or servers needing manual configuration should use relay.tamu.edu for private IP addresses (recommended for printers, scanners, latency-sensitive equipment).

Service Details

  • Virus Scanning: Inbound attachments are scanned for malware. Suspicious or unscannable files are quarantined.
  • Zero-Day Detection: Suspected virus outbreak messages are held for up to 24 hours for signature updates, then rescanned.
  • Spam Filtering: Protection includes reputation filters, SPF, impostor detection, and anti-spam tools. Proofpoint quarantines unsolicited emails and sends users a bi-daily digest with management options.
